## Runbook: Contrast Audit — Lumenpane

For the weekly sync: the Lumenpane audit job scans every shipped theme against WCAG-equivalent ratios and files findings in the Gradewell tracker. Run it manually only after a palette change merges, never mid-release, since partial scans produce false failures. The job authenticates to the Gradewell reporting endpoint with the service key below.

app token of tagug-hahaf = kto2_9v

## Deploy Step 4 — Publishing Glimmerkit

Glimmerkit, our shared component library, uses strict semver enforced by the Relayport registry. Bump the version in `package.json` before tagging; the pipeline rejects re-published versions outright. Run the dry-run publish first to confirm the tarball contents match the build manifest. Once the dry run passes, the publish job needs authorization to push to the registry, which it reads from your env file. Place the registry credential on the line immediately following this one:

vault entry, yadug-yahig: VAULT_KEY8=0123db84

### Runbook: InkMill Markdown Pipeline — Renderer Stall

If rendered previews stop updating, first check the InkMill worker queue depth; a stall above five minutes means the sanitizer stage is wedged. Drain the queue with `inkmill drain --safe`, then restart workers one at a time to preserve cache warmth. Record the restart in the incident log, and include the build token printed below.

trace token, bawig-yageg: htk6_3563df

Runbook: stale-cache postmortem follow-up (Brindlehop feed service)

Symptoms: users saw hour-old feed entries after writes. Cause: TTL reset skipped when the Copperline invalidator timed out. Fix shipped in 4.7.2. On-call: if stale reads recur, flush the affected shard, confirm invalidator heartbeat, then re-enable write-through. Flushing requires an authenticated call to the cache admin API. Authenticate with the service key below.

app token of fajop-fahif = qvz4-AnML